Yuqing Wu is a scholar working on Materials Chemistry, Molecular Biology and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Yuqing Wu has authored 270 papers receiving a total of 5.2k indexed citations (citations by other indexed papers that have themselves been cited), including 115 papers in Materials Chemistry, 85 papers in Molecular Biology and 45 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Yuqing Wu’s work include Nanocluster Synthesis and Applications (60 papers), Advanced Nanomaterials in Catalysis (49 papers) and Gold and Silver Nanoparticles Synthesis and Applications (37 papers). Yuqing Wu is often cited by papers focused on Nanocluster Synthesis and Applications (60 papers), Advanced Nanomaterials in Catalysis (49 papers) and Gold and Silver Nanoparticles Synthesis and Applications (37 papers). Yuqing Wu collaborates with scholars based in China, Japan and United States. Yuqing Wu's co-authors include Hongwei Li, Yukihiro Ozaki, Lixin Wu, Koichi Murayama, Yuan Yue, Yongqiang Dang, Lijun Ma, Aiguo Wang, Yuyu Liu and Bogusława Czarnik‐Matusewicz and has published in prestigious journals such as Journal of the American Chemical Society, Advanced Materials and Nature Communications.
